  1. Analog front end: Accepts analog signals (voltage/current), provides input protection, selectable input ranges, and PGAs to match sensor outputs to ADC input range.
  2. Anti-aliasing filter: Low-pass filtering to prevent aliasing at the chosen sampling rate.
  3. ADC core: High-resolution successive-approximation (SAR) or sigma-delta converter translating conditioned analog signals into digital samples.
  4. Digital interface and buffering: Serial or parallel bus to transfer samples to host; may include FIFO buffers and DMA support for continuous streaming.
  5. Clocking and timing: Onboard clock or external clock input for synchronized sampling; timestamping features on some models.
  6. Calibration and diagnostics: Offset/gain calibration routines, self-test, and status registers for error reporting.
